Benzo g quinoxaline-5,10-diones

Peracetic acid oxidation of benzo[g]quinoxaline does not give an N-oxide/ and oxidation of the 5,10-dione with chromium trioxide in glacial acetic acid, or 40% sulfuric acid, yields the 2,3-dioxo derivative 15. The latter compound gives 2,3,5,10-tetrachlorobenzo[g]quinoxaline (16) on treatment with phosphorus pentachloride. ... [Pg.734]
